Understanding Your Opener Type and Climate Impact

In West Palm Beach, humidity and salt air from the Atlantic work against your garage door system every single day. Chain drive openers, while affordable, tend to rust faster in coastal environments. Belt drive openers run quieter and handle moisture better, making them a smarter pick for homes near the water or in our salty air zones. The belt doesn't corrode like a chain does.

When we talk about garage door openers in West Palm Beach, we're working with specific challenges. The heat cycles here are intense. Your opener sits in an uninsulated garage that can hit 95+ degrees in summer. That stress degrades the motor faster than it would in cooler climates. A screw drive opener offers a middle ground: quieter than chain, more durable than belt in extreme temperatures, though it requires more frequent lubrication.

I always recommend checking whether your current opener has a battery backup. Power outages happen, especially during hurricane season in Florida. Without battery backup, you're trapped inside or outside your garage when the grid goes down. Modern battery backup systems keep your door operational for 10 to 20 cycles on a full charge, which is enough to get in and out until power returns.

Smart Openers and Real-World Reliability

Smart opener technology has improved dramatically in the last five years. MyQ and similar systems let you open your door from your phone, get alerts when it opens, and integrate with home automation. For West Palm Beach homeowners with long commutes or those who work from home offices, remote monitoring prevents that nagging "Did I close the garage?" moment.

Here's the catch: smart openers aren't about convenience alone. They're about security and peace of mind. If you're in Deerfield Beach or Pompano Beach, you've probably experienced break-ins where thieves target open garages at night. A smart opener notifies you instantly if someone opens your door unexpectedly. That alerting feature has real value beyond the cool factor.

Installation and setup matter enormously with smart openers. I've responded to numerous calls where homeowners installed their own units and never configured the alerts correctly. The system works, but they're not getting the security benefit. Cost, Battery Backup, and Getting a Fair Estimate

Garage door opener costs in West Palm Beach typically run between $300 and $1,200 installed, depending on type and features. Chain drives start lower, around $400 to $600. Belt and screw drives range $600 to $1,000. Smart openers add $150 to $400 on top of those prices. Battery backup modules cost $100 to $300. None of these numbers should shock you if you're getting a fair estimate.

When you request a same-day estimate from a local technician, ask about longevity, not just price. A $500 opener that lasts eight years costs less per year than a $300 unit that fails in four. Don't assume newer is better. Sometimes replacing just the motor or control board makes sense if your existing opener's structural components are sound. That's a conversation for a technician who's seen your specific unit's history.

Frequently Asked Questions

How long do garage door openers typically last in West Palm Beach? A quality opener lasts 10 to 15 years with regular maintenance. Salt air and heat can shorten that window to 8 to 12 years if you skip lubrication and inspections. Chain drives in coastal areas often fail sooner than belt or screw models.

Is battery backup worth the extra cost? Yes, especially in Florida where summer storms and power outages are common. For $150 to $300 extra, you get 10 to 20 emergency cycles, enough to secure your home during an outage.

What's the difference between chain and belt drive openers? Chain drives are louder and prone to rust in humid climates. Belt drives run quieter and resist corrosion better, making them ideal for West Palm Beach. Belt drives typically cost $100 to $200 more upfront.

Can I add a smart opener to my existing unit? Sometimes, yes. Retrofit smart modules work with many older openers, though compatibility varies. A technician can tell you whether your current opener supports an upgrade or needs full replacement.

Do I need the most expensive opener on the market? No. A mid-range belt or screw drive opener with battery backup serves most West Palm Beach homes well. Focus on reliability and local climate fit rather than brand prestige.
